How do I file for a divorce and how can I obtain the documents through your office?

Unfortunately, our office cannot assist you with the preparation of your documents. You or your attorney are responsible for preparing the documents you wish to file. Once your documents have been completed, you or your attorney may file them in person, electronically (e-file) or by mail. Our mailing address is PO Box 87, Edinburg, Texas 78540. Our physical location is 100 N. Closner, Edinburg, Texas.
